The New York Islanders are surging in the playoff race, boasting a 42-27-5 record for 89 points, securing second place in the Metro division. Rookie defenseman Matthew Schaefer is making waves, tying the franchise record for rookie blueliner points and nearing Brian Leetchs all-time NHL mark for rookie defenseman goals. Goaltender Ilya Sorokin is a Vezina contender, leading the league in shutouts and goals-against average. Despite injuries, the team remains focused, facing a series of back-to-back games against tough opponents.
